Andrew Adamson Visits Borders Books
Fans of all ages turned out Friday night (11/4) to meet Andrew Adamson, the director of Walt Disney Studios/Walden Media’s “Chronicles of Narnia: The Lion, The Witch and The Wardrobe”, at the Borders bookstore in Westwood, Ca. He spoke about his new film, signed autographs and dedicated the “World of Narnia” in store display of CS Lewis’ classic book. The film “Chronicles of Narnia: The Lion, The Witch and The Wardrobe” opens nationwide December 9th.

Catholic Exchange Offers Study Guide for Disney’s ‘Narnia’
In anticipation of the Dec. 9 theatrical release of Disney’s The Lion, the Witch, and the Wardrobe, Catholic Exchange and Ascenscion press have released 100 Questions about The Chronicles of Narnia: The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e – a book designed to bring a “Little Catechism†to movie viewers, allowing them to go “beyond mere entertainment and into meaning,†according to a statement released by the Catholic Exchange.

Gregson-Williams to score Narnia adventure
The prolific Harry Gregson-Williams has landed yet another major scoring assignment – perhaps his most prestigious so far. He will compose the music for Disney’s and Walden Media’s The Chronicles of Narnia: The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e based on the novel by C.S. Lewis. The film is directed by Andrew Adamson with whom Gregson-Williams just worked on Shrek 2 as well as its popular 2001 predecessor.
